3. Project progress (inheritance registration report progress)
  • 1) Discussion on how to handle inheritance

    ㆍ Firstly, we will discuss how to handle the inheritance of real estate among the heirs. In this regard, we will estimate the tax amount, taking into consideration national taxes such as inheritance tax and transfer tax, as well as local taxes such as acquisition tax, which are required for the inheritance registration

    ㆍ Additionally, based on the agreement between the heirs and the aforementioned tax amount, the final distribution of the inheritance shares among the heirs will be determined.

    ㆍ Furthermore, if there is an overseas resident among the heirs, we will ascertain their country of residence and immigration status. We will then discuss the appropriate steps to be taken for the overseas resident.

    ㆍ Moreover, if there are any conditions pertaining to a gift with obligations, we will review whether all the necessary conditions, such as the requirements for a gift with obligations, have been fulfilled.

  • 2) Guidance of necessary documents

    ㆍ We will provide information on the list of documents required for domestic heirs and instructions on how to prepare them.

    ㆍ Additionally, for heirs residing abroad, we will assess the documents required based on the laws of each respective country. We will then directly prepare the relevant documents and send them via email. We will also provide detailed information on the necessary notarization and apostille certification procedures.

    ㆍ To ensure the convenience of our clients throughout this process, we will thoroughly review the necessary documents in advance and offer guidance to overseas residents, enabling them to prepare the required documents efficiently.

  • 3) Fill out registration application form

    ㆍ Once we have received all the necessary documents from the heirs, we conduct a thorough examination of the certified copy of the register and ledger. This review helps us determine if any additional documents are required.

    ㆍ Based on this assessment, we prepare a draft of the registration application. We closely collaborate with the client to address any additional issues that may arise during this stage promptly.

    ㆍ After the documents and issues have been satisfactorily resolved, we calculate the final registration cost and promptly inform the client of the total amount.

  • 4) Acquisition tax report and registration application

    ㆍ We ensure timely reporting of the acquisition tax and provide guidance to the client on how to make the payment.

    ㆍ Once the acquisition tax has been paid, we proceed to prepare the final application form and gather all the necessary final documents. Subsequently, we submit the final registration application to the appropriate registry office.

  • 5) Response to correction order and completion of registration

    ㆍ In the event that a correction order is issued by the registration authority, we promptly supplement the necessary documents to address the corrections requested.

    ㆍ Following the resolution of any corrections, upon completion of the registration process, the client will receive a certificate of registration rights, also known as a registration completion certificate. This document serves as conclusive evidence that the registration has been successfully completed.

    ㆍ We prepare various documents to be provided to the client, including a copy of the new register and a certificate of registration rights, ensuring all necessary paperwork is delivered to them.
